Job description

About this Role
We are looking for an experienced and passionate Senior front-end developer to help build software as an easy-to-use product for our customers. As a Senior front-end developer, you will be responsible for the user interface of our web applications and websites. You will focus on turning wireframes and mock-ups into reusable code and building high-quality UI components with scalability in mind. You should be able to design and implement pixel-perfect user interface elements that meet software requirements. You will work with a highly skilled and motivated delivery team of Product Owners, Tech Leads, and Software Engineers with a passion to imagine, test, build, and deploy valuable products. In this role, you will create and lead the design of multi-platform, cross-functional, and customer-facing applications.

Our ideal candidate is responsible for taking the requirements and breaking them down into concrete tasks to implement and then effectively collaborating with team members to complete and build the larger visions.

Responsibilities:

  • Gather and evaluate user requirements in collaboration with product managers and engineers.
  • Re-create a layout design while keeping consistent with the desired UX/UI outcome.
  • Build web applications with web development best practices using high-quality and reusable code.
  • Monitor app performance, watch for errors related to site usability problems, and rectify any issues.
  • Run code optimization tools and analyzers to spot refactor inefficiencies to create highly performant code.
  • Transform app designs into front-end code with React.js, HTML5, CSS, and JavaScript.
  • Work in a multidisciplinary team with other professionals such as back-end developers, UX/UI designers, DBA and assist with coding and troubleshooting.
  • Optimize our web applications for maximum speed and scalability.
  • Stay up to date on emerging technologies and industry trends.
  • Maintain and improve the website within brand guidelines.
  • Assist in creating or updating technical documentation and code reviews.
  • Participate in daily stand-up activities to closely monitor work against schedules and deliverables, providing progress updates and reporting any issues.
  • Ensure the best possible performance, quality, security, high availability and responsiveness of applications up-time, data availability, and performance of the platform.
  • Contribute to the architecting of solutions to the complex problems of a high volume, big dataset environment.
  • You will be expected, within a short ramp-up period, to make major contributions to the product's development across the front-end stack.
  • You will work on executing various user stories from the product's backlog, assisting in the completion of those tasks within the agreed timeline and in accordance with the story's acceptance criteria.

Qualifications required for this position:

  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, or a related field
  • 6+ years of experience with implementing responsive UI/UX designs utilizing HTML5, JavaScript, Typescript, CSS/LESS/SASS, and styled components.
  • 3+ years experience in SaaS application development
  • Experience developing front-end software, with deep experience in React.js.
  • Strong knowledge of Node.js, ES6, and Webpack.
  • Development experience with agile/SCRUM methodology.
  • Familiarity with Git source code management.
  • Experience consuming REST & SOAP API.
  • Experience building scalable, highly available web services or applications.
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ills with the ability to convey technical information to a wide variety of audiences.
  • Excellent communication skills, including the ability to present complex concepts clearly and persuasively across diverse audiences at various levels of our organization.
  • Meticulous attention to detail and exceptional organizational skills.
  • Experience testing websites and software on a variety of platforms including iOS and Android mobile devices.
  • Ability to work with developers to implement new ideas.
  • Experience with working in a global team-set up and multi-team collaboration environment.

Company Description

PropStream was founded in 2006 and has become the leading real estate data solution for real estate investors, agents, and service providers providing the data and tools they need to identify new opportunities and effectively grow their businesses. In November 2021, PropStream became part of the Stewart Title family (NYSE: STC) yet continues to operate as an independent entity.

Headquartered in Lake Forest, CA, PropStream currently maintains a remote and hybrid-friendly working environment. Our team is diverse, innovative, dynamic, and has a passion for providing an exceptional customer experience in everything that we do.
